Philips SONOS Ultrasound System Peripherals Service Manual 77030-90700-03 – June 2003 PDF

This Philips SONOS Ultrasound System Peripherals Service Manual 77030-90700-03 – June 2003 PDF is a field-service reference for maintenance, troubleshooting and repair of peripherals used with SONOS Ultrasound Imaging Systems. The manual is organized around individual peripheral models, with each chapter bringing together the identification data, supplies, repair parts, settings, error information, troubleshooting procedures, preventive maintenance, compatibility, system settings, cabling and installation information needed for that device.

Rather than treating the peripheral as an isolated printer or recorder, the manual also documents how it connects to and operates with compatible ultrasound systems. This makes it particularly useful when a service problem involves more than the peripheral itself, such as an incorrect SONOS setting, wrong switch position, cabling fault, installation configuration, trigger problem or compatibility question.

Built for Peripheral Field Service

The manual states that it supports field service maintenance and repair of SONOS peripherals and is intended for qualified ultrasound electronics technicians who have completed training on the system and its peripherals. It is also described as a supplement to the applicable system service manuals rather than a replacement for them. Familiarity with the particular ultrasound system is assumed.

Each peripheral chapter starts with a Quick Page intended to concentrate commonly needed service information in one place. Depending on the peripheral, this can include supplies, important switch or menu settings, system settings and cabling part numbers. The main chapter then expands into peripheral-specific and system-specific material, allowing the technician to move from a quick service check into detailed troubleshooting or installation work.

Peripheral-Specific Service Information

Across the peripheral chapters, the Philips SONOS peripherals service manual documents the information needed to identify, configure, maintain and troubleshoot individual devices. The exact material varies by model, but the standard chapter structure includes identification information, Philips and manufacturer model or part numbers, documentation references, accessories and supplies, repair parts, replacement procedures, switch and menu settings, internal tests, error codes, troubleshooting guidance and preventive maintenance.

Detailed procedures appear where the device requires them. For example, the 77510A Kowa Stripchart Recorder chapter includes paper loading information, drive-motor and belt diagrams, a thermal-head and power-supply parts diagram, a thermal-head replacement procedure, jammed-paper removal, configuration settings, a greybar internal test, error codes, troubleshooting guidance, power-supply voltage specifications and preventive maintenance. The same service-oriented approach continues through the Sony, Mitsubishi and Panasonic peripheral chapters according to the requirements of each unit.

System Integration, Cabling and Compatibility

A major part of this manual is its coverage of how peripherals interact with compatible ultrasound platforms. System-specific sections identify compatibility and then provide applicable settings, cabling and installation parts. The manual covers configurations involving SONOS 100/200/IVUS, SONOS 500/1000/1500/OR, SONOS 2000/2500, SONOS 1800/ImagePoint/ImagePoint Hx and SONOS 4500/5500/7500 systems, with additional system information for configurations such as 8500GP/PHILIPS SD800 where applicable.

This integration information is important when a printer or VCR appears functional by itself but does not respond correctly from the ultrasound system. Depending on the combination, the manual can identify control or video cable part numbers, connection points, front or side mounting arrangements, trigger paths, system software selections, PCB switch positions and installation components. The appendices consolidate compatibility and system configuration information and provide installation drawings for more complicated peripheral installations.

Printers, Stripchart Recorder and Video Recorders

The document spans several types of imaging peripherals rather than a single accessory. Printer coverage includes monochrome and color units from Sony and Mitsubishi as well as the Kowa stripchart recorder. The VCR chapters cover Panasonic AG-7350, AG-MD830 and MD-835 families used for video recording with compatible systems. NTSC and PAL variants are identified where the manual distinguishes them.

For printers, service information can extend from paper or print-pack supplies and thermal heads to internal boards, power supplies, belts, motors, switches, menu selections, image controls, remote triggering and video connections. For VCRs, chapters include model-specific settings and controls, recording-related setup, system software selections and the video, audio or control cabling required by supported configurations.

Troubleshooting and Error Handling

The manual is designed for practical fault isolation. Individual chapters provide troubleshooting observations and corrective checks appropriate to the device. These can include power faults, blown fuses, paper jams, blank output, image density or brightness problems, incorrect print speed, thermal-head faults, communication or triggering problems, wrong menu settings and cabling issues.

Where applicable, the document supplies internal test procedures and error-code tables rather than simply naming the symptom. The Kowa chapter, for example, documents error indications for thermal-head overheating, SONOS speed mismatch, the test switch, paper jams and thermal-head positioning. It also gives voltage checks for the printer power supplies and describes the greybar test. Other peripheral chapters provide their own model-specific tests, settings and troubleshooting data.

Repair Parts and Replacement Procedures

Repair-parts information is included throughout the manual and frequently gives Philips, manufacturer or exchange part numbers. This can help distinguish serviceable assemblies, consumables and installation hardware before work begins. Depending on the model, parts information covers items such as thermal heads, boards, power supplies, motors, belts, sensors, switches, cables and printer or VCR installation components.

Replacement procedures are included where supported by the chapter. The Kowa section, for example, gives a sequenced thermal-head replacement procedure with required tools, handling cautions and reassembly steps. Diagrams identify drive motors and belts as well as the thermal head, power supplies, paper sensor, rollers and related mechanical components. Procedures are numbered in the order in which the manual requires them to be completed.

Preventive Maintenance and Service Settings

Preventive-maintenance sections provide recurring service checks appropriate to the peripheral. These can include cleaning exterior surfaces, rollers, print heads, fans or other accessible components and checking items that affect reliable operation. Device chapters also document switch positions and menu selections that can easily produce symptoms resembling a hardware failure if incorrectly configured.

The system-specific portions add the other half of that configuration picture. They identify settings within compatible SONOS platforms, along with cabling paths and installation parts. This is valuable when replacing a peripheral, moving it between supported systems, verifying an existing installation or determining why a connected device is not being controlled as expected.

Compatibility Charts and Installation Drawings

Appendix A provides a master peripheral compatibility chart and system information covering peripheral-related settings and generic parts. Appendix B concentrates on illustrated installations where the mounting arrangement uses enough hardware to benefit from a drawing. These pictures show rails, trays, brackets, screws, straps, panels and peripheral positions for selected front- and side-mounted configurations.

The installation drawings complement the detailed parts lists in the main chapters. Instead of relying only on a list of hardware, the technician can see how components are arranged for configurations such as a front-mounted Kowa recorder, Sony printers or combined printer-and-VCR side installations.
